SAP is an IT company, like Microsoft is, but it specialises in developing business software. If you find a job as a SAP expert you could work in a number of roles where you advise on and install only SAP software.
You could become an SAP consultant, project manager, analyst, technician or trainer - basically most of the same roles as in the wider IT environment but only focusing on this one technology.
To work as an SAP specialist you'll need to know all of the SAP products and solutions inside out so you can recommend the best ones for your client's needs.

You'll often find work as a contractor, working on a project basis. You could also work for a consultancy that installs SAP software for a range of clients. Or you could even work directly for SAP, which is a huge multi-national company with offices in 50 countries.
Many of the jobs on offer will be client-facing so you'll need to dress smartly to create a good impression.

Qualified SAP engineers, project managers and technicians earn in the region of £52,000 to £58,000, and often much more.

SAP is divided into functional and technical.
Example of functional include MM-Material Management, FICO-financial accounting, HCM-Human capital management, etc
Technical include BI-Business Intelligence, ABAP, -Adcanced Business Applicatiin Programming, BASIS, etc.
